Should there be play in my axle shaft?

Should there be play in my axle shaft?

Axles are supposed to move like that to allow for suspension flex. The CV joint is a flexible joint so some play in the shaft is OK, but there should be no play of the joint other than its intended movement. If you hear clunking, it would most likely be a bad engine mount or transmission mount.

Where is the fill plug on the rear axle?

Jack up the rear of the car and locate the fill plug on the front of the driver’s side which is about even in height with the pinion and 3 inches to the rear but facing forward (not on the rear of the assembly). Using the socket on the end of a ~6 inch 3/8 extension, get full engagement on the hex head and remove the fill plug.

How to fill a hole in a rear axle driveline?

Access is so tough that it is not possible to get the fill plug started in the threads by hand. Use a leftover piece of heater hose ~4 inches long stuck on the end of the 3/8 extension flipped backwards so the the heater hose fits tight on it, then engage the other end of the hose on the 13mm hex nut to get the plug threads engaged in the hole.

Why is my rear end axle too thin?

The major cause for concern is if there has been some wear on the C-clip that holds the axle in place causing the C-clip to be too thin. Only check I know of is to open the diff and physically remove the c-clip to inspect.
